Output acbd99175c412d9215185fa5be79d0730ecc98cee84ba919b59521ddb0c65acf:6

value
23627510
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f841f6a04469dc88e9061dd2d0242385528e8b7922ac84574c4cb1ed7d7bda0
address
tb1ph7zp76syg6wu3r5sv8wj6qjz8p2j369hjg4vs3t5cn93a47hhksqpcclje
transaction
acbd99175c412d9215185fa5be79d0730ecc98cee84ba919b59521ddb0c65acf
confirmations
17787
spent
true